Here’s how our Owls reporter Alex Miller rated each player in the dramatic defeat in the Potteries. Do you agree with him?
5. Morgan Fox - 6
The best of a defence that looked uncharacteristically slow and got his reward by flicking on Bannan's corner for his second of the season. Battled hard and made a handful of fine tackles. Photo: Steve Ellis
6. Adam Reach - 5
Was unlucky to hit the post just after the half-hour. Worked hard in both halves and did some of the 'donkey work' needed to set up what few attacks Wednesday offered. Moved into the middle in the second half. Photo: Steve Ellis
7. Barry Bannan - 6
Absent in the first half, Hutchinson's presence seemed to free him up in the second. Far from vintage Bannan, it's telling it was his delivery from corners that created both goals. Photo: Steve Ellis
8. Massimo Luongo - 5
A thundering tackle in the opening minutes was about as good as it got for Luongo, who did very well to escape a penalty shout on Clucas just after the break. Lost out the midfield battle and was replaced by Hutchinson before the hour having sustained a head injury. Photo: Steve Ellis
